Overview of Philadelphia
Philadelphia has townhouse rentals throughout the city's neighborhoods. Many of city's oldest communities have townhouses because residents wanted to make efficient use of land space without restricting their families to small living quarters. Newer developments in Philadelphia, including suburban and satellite communities often include townhouse rental properties because they are less expensive than stand-alone houses. Finding a Townhouse Rental in Philadelphia
If you are interested in townhomes for rent, then you might want to consider neighborhoods in the Center City area. These communities often have long rows of townhouses that were originally built in Philadelphia's early years. Consider the advantages of living in Old City, South Street, or Logan Square. Townhouse rentals in these areas will put you near some of the city's most interesting stores, museums and cultural events.
